The metric's results are bimodal. I'm not exactly sure if this benchmark should be doing that. Do you have any thoughts on what could be going wrong?
Status: WontFix (was: Assigned)
I have no idea what's going on with this perfbot, but the range doesn't even contain a V8 commit, and Kraken is a JavaScript-only benchmark, so it doesn't look like this is actually a problem with V8. Closing as WontFix from our side, dunno if you want to put infra people to look into this.
